Output ec88efda0a7b0654f4cbfd34fdb80d4511b2500084461c5f408cb8051f1e7a2e:21

value
6396
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6ab8b9d65353b0529ab00ec70e02c3662883749e359e82d1e01ff0f2c17c809d
address
bc1pd2utn4jn2wc99x4spmrsuqkrvc5gxay7xk0g950qrlc09stuszwsqna2c4
transaction
ec88efda0a7b0654f4cbfd34fdb80d4511b2500084461c5f408cb8051f1e7a2e